Hi everyone, the Primordial Format Meta Explorer Tournament 7 (formerly called the Primordial Format Banlist Stress Test Event) just ended.

What is Primordial? Primordial is a set-based Magic: the Gathering custom format, inspired by beginners decks and Limited, where you play a 40 cards deck (based on 1 set and with rarity restrictions). You can find more details about it on our website: https://primordialformat.com

What is the Meta Explorer Tournament? Our Meta Explorer Tournament is an event, organized on a regular basis through our Discord server (https://discord.gg/UnrmDUw), allowing us to keep an eye on the current format’s meta (and, eventually, on the needed bans for the format’s integrity).

Hi everyone, the Primordial format Banlist Stress Test event #6 ended this week. You can find more details about:

What is Primordial?

Primordial is a set-based Magic: the Gathering custom format, inspired by beginners decks and Limited, where you play a 40 cards deck (based on 1 set and with rarity restrictions). You can find more details about it on our website: https://primordialformat.com

What is the Primordial Banlist Stress Test event?

Our Banlist Stress Test event is a tournament, organized on a regular basis through our Discord server (https://discord.gg/UnrmDUw), allowing us to keep an eye on the current format’s meta (and, eventually, on the needed bans for the format’s integrity).

[–]FanfanLT2[S] 1 point2 points  (0 children)

Wishes can allow you to fetch cards from your sideboard (but have in mind that your sideboard can only contain cards from the same set as your Deck).

Companions are playable without any restriction (if there are some in the set you're playing).
